Then along comes Sasaki, a third-year student who is the exact opposite of Miyano in every way. He’s cool, confidant, sociable, and friendly to everyone he meets, almost to a fault when he winds up getting into scraps, defending others from bullies.
When the two meet, it’s the typical romance the reader is waiting to see happen, even if the characters don’t know what’s in store for them. Miyano and Sasaki don’t quite mesh well at first. When Sasaki asks Miyano to loan him a manga and insists that whatever he has is fine, Miyano takes a chance and gives him the latest ’s Love series he had been reading, expecting him to give it back the next day in disgust. To his surprise, Sasaki returns the book with a smile on his face and asks him to loan him another one as soon as he can.
It’s a slow-burner. The story continues as Miyano loans Sasaki various BL manga from his collection and then them both hiding on the stairwell to discuss it the next day. To Miyano, that’s all it is. His friendship with Sasaki is based purely on a shared interest, and nothing more. Sasaki slowly finds himself falling in love with Miyano, at first admiring his feminine face, and then admitting to how cute he thinks Miyano is when he sees how passionate he is for ’s Love.
Sasaki’s character doesn’t come across as the done-to-death trope of a straight guy making an exception to his sexuality for a . Instead, Sasaki is someone who never thought about his sexuality before, until he reads the first manga Miyano loans him. Then he comments on how he relates to the way a nameless protagonist handles his hardships. Borrowing Miyano’s books is his tiny gateway to harmless sexual exploration and open discussion with someone who can relate and give him a safe space, free of judgment.
By the end of the first volume, neither character is worth following or interesting. Sasaki’s personality especially feels like any other generic airheaded cool-guy archetype who can do no wrong in the eyes of his love interest, and in many cases displays predictable reactions in most situations. While I mentioned Sasaki having the opportunity of sexual exploration earlier, very little occurs. Miyano will sit next to him, gushing about how he felt about manga characters and sex scenes, and Sasaki will just listening to him quietly, thinking about how cute Miyano is, and then the next chapter begins. It’s not exactly entertaining and the sentimental value is only skin-deep.
